  • Patent number: 5654591
    Abstract: An uninterruptible power supply, with passing neutral, comprises a twin step-up chopper whose input is connected to a battery and to a rectifier circuit connected to the mains power system. The twin step-up chopper comprises a positive step-up chopper supplying a first output voltage between a positive DC output and neutral, and a negative step-up chopper supplying a second output voltage between a negative DC output and neutral. The control circuit of the twin step-up chopper comprises means for regulating imbalance between the output voltages of the positive and negative step-up choppers, suitable both for operation on the mains power system and for operation on the battery.

  • Patent number: 5654128
    Abstract: A single resist layer lift-off process for forming patterned layers on a substrate, wherein a post-soak bake is used to control the extent to which chlorobenzene penetrates the resist layer. A post-metallization bake can also be employed to improve lift-off of the resist layer. The process of the present invention provides the resist profile with increased overhang length and the sidewalls of the resist profile with a negative slope. Such increased overhang length and negative slope prevent metallization of the sidewalls of the resist, and thus facilitate more rapid removal of the resist during lift-off.

  • Patent number: 5651088
    Abstract: A honeycomb heater including a honeycomb structure, two electrodes and a plurality of slits extending through the honeycomb structure. The slits are provided to elongate a current flow path through the honeycomb structure and to define a plurality of first regions of partition walls and at least one second region of partition walls. The first regions are locally quickly heated with respect to at least one second region upon electrification of the honeycomb structure, and the first regions are spaced apart from each other. In addition, the first regions in total extend over an area 5 to 50% of a total cross-sectional area of the honeycomb structure. Alternatively, the honeycomb structure may include at least one first region and a plurality of second regions, the second regions being spaced apart by the at least one first region.

  • Patent number: 5647432
    Abstract: A ceramic ferrule, an array of ceramic ferrules, and a ceramic ferrule refractory wall, all for shielding a tube sheet/boiler tube assembly of a heat exchanger connected to an industrial heat source. The head portion of each ferrule replaces conventional cast refractory walls, and has an outer-peripheral shape that allows the ferrules to mate at the operating temperature of the industrial heat source. The mated ferrules expand and contract substantially independently of one another, but form a substantially gas-tight barrier for shielding the tube sheet/boiler tube assembly from the waste gas of the industrial heat source.

  • Patent number: 5647734
    Abstract: A hydraulic combustion accumulator includes a cylinder divided into a combustion chamber and a hydraulic fluid chamber by a free reciprocating piston. An injection mechanism is provided for separately injecting a combustion fuel and air into the combustion chamber. The combustion fuel preferably includes at least one of ammonia and hydrogen. An ignition mechanism ignites the combustion gas in the combustion chamber thereby causing the piston to apply a pressurizing force to a hydraulic fluid contained in the hydraulic fluid chamber. A control unit controls the operation of the injection mechanism and ignition mechanism such that, in a preferred embodiment, multiple ignitions are achieved during a single combustion stroke of the piston. The hydraulic combustion accumulator can be utilized in a propulsion system as either a primary propulsion power source or a secondary propulsion power source.
